Ways to Improve the Lubricating Properties of Greases

The article analyzes the conditions of use and the main characteristics of greases. Taking into account the ability to form a strong film on the metal surface and a wide range of operating temperature, we conducted a number of experiments using molybdenum disulfide in laboratory conditions. The study shows that the use of molybdenum disulfide MoS2 additives to greases reduces the wear of parts, increases the service life of friction units and reduces the likelihood of high-loaded parts being bullied and elasticity at low temperatures.
